29.—(1) Local authorities or officers of the Scottish Minsters may exempt market and slaughterhouse operators from the need to record—
(a)an animal’s unique number on a movement document;
(b)an animal’s unique number in a holding register; or
(c)the numbers of animals in any batch bearing a particular flockmark or herdmark,
where a contingency plan has been agreed between the local authority and the market or slaughterhouse operator.
(2) A contingency plan agreed under paragraph (1) must set out the conditions which must be met by the market or a slaughterhouse operator and the circumstances in which, provided those conditions are met, the exemptions in paragraph (1) will apply.
(3) A contingency plan agreed under paragraph (1) must require a market or slaughterhouse operator to obtain the consent of the local authority on every occasion when that market or slaughterhouse operator wishes to apply the exemptions in paragraph (1).
